This well site, maintained by the USGS New Hampshire Water Science Center (identifier USGS-NH), has the name "VT-ENW 10" and has the identifier USGS-445618072465601. This site is in the watershed defined by the 8 digit Hydrologic Unit Code (HUC)04150407. See more details of this site the the USGS NWIS Web page for this site.

This site is located in Franklin County County, Vermont at 44.93778610000000 degrees latitude and -72.7817833000000 degrees longitude using the datum NAD83. The horizontal location collection method was "Interpolated from Digital MAP." and the accuracy is .1 seconds. This site is at an elevation of 515 feet and the accuracy of the elevation measurement, collected using the method "Interpolated from topographic map." is 10 feet. The vertical coordinate reference system is NGVD29.

This site is located in the "Sand and gravel aquifers (glaciated regions)" aquifer. The geologic formation type is Stratified Deposits, Undifferentiated.
